Product details

Industrial temperature and interrupt — what they mean on the board

The -40°C to 125°C operating range covers outdoor telecom cabinets, motor-drive enclosures, and under-hood automotive zones. The interrupt output (active-low, open-drain) flags a state change on any input pin without the host polling the I²C bus — useful for pushbutton panels or limit-switch inputs where firmware latency matters. Power-on reset (POR) ensures the outputs default to inputs at power-up, preventing unintended drive before the host configures the port.

Package and footprint notes

The 8-X2SON package (1.35 x 0.8 mm body) is a leadless plastic package with an exposed pad for thermal relief. The exposed pad is not electrically connected but should be soldered to a PCB thermal land per the datasheet layout recommendation. The tape-and-reel option (TR suffix) suits automated pick-and-place; cut-tape (CT) is available for prototype or low-volume builds.

Frequently asked questions

Does TCA9536ADTMR support I²C fast mode?

Yes, the 1 MHz clock rate supports I²C Fast Mode Plus, which exceeds the 400 kHz Fast Mode standard.

What is the difference between TCA9536 and TCA9536A?

The TCA9536A (this part) features a different I²C slave address compared to the original TCA9536, allowing both parts to coexist on the same bus without address conflict. The pinout and functionality are otherwise identical.
